Absolutely unique: In-line measuring on the block

SCHNEIDER’s powerful quality inspection system is the only measuring device in the market that checks the lens automatically in-line and on the block without interrupting production.
PMD Modulo ONE eliminates the drastic time gap between surfacing and quality inspection of current productions. Right after polishing, it evaluates the lenses with high resolution, utilizing deflectometrical measurement in reflection. It measures the full lens map, including diopters, cylinder, and prism without touching the lens.

Early warning system - powered by Artificial Intelligence

The smart system acts as an early warning system as the Artificial Intelligence (AI) recognizes trends and picks up anomalies that may indicate a systematic problem very early on. This way, it makes effective trouble-shooting possible while still within tolerance – before breakage is produced.

Every lens or random testing

Thanks to its very high throughput, labs may opt to implement PMD Modulo ONE to measure every lens produced or as a statistical check.

Maximum value is gained from the PMD in conjunction with the Modulo Control Center that opens up extensive new opportunities to analyze the collected data.

Technical Data

lens material

all organic materials

surface

polished

measurement area

up to ø 80 mm

measurement range

concave:
base curve r=-62,5 mm ... -∞
cylinder curve r=-50 mm ... -∞

convex:
base curve r= 80 mm ... ∞
cylinder curve r= 80 mm ... ∞

measurement accuracy

+/- 0.03 dpt

power consumption

0,5 kVA avg.

air requirement

min. 6 bar (87 psi)

machine weight

approx. 550 kg (1213 lb.)

dimensions without control panel (width x depth x height)

approx. 1200 x 1210 x 1715 mm (47 x 48 x 68 inches)
